Low-cost high-quality medical care in this exotic country is the reason why patients don’t mind flying to Costa Rica.
Be it cosmetic or plastic surgery; or LASIK or dental treatments; or the feel-good wellness treatments and preventive check-ups; or the more serious ones like bariatric, orthopedic and cardiac care; international patients choose Costa Rica for all sorts of medical services.
As our medical tourists Chris and Wanda affirm, the service afforded is warm, personalized and above all top-notch in quality. Hospital Clinica Biblica and CIMA Hospital, for example, are both Joint Commission International (JCI) accredited. The hospitals were spotless.”
